**Action item:** Following the Thornvale wiki incident, where editors inherited admin rights through a stale group mapping, we will enforce explicit role grants and expire cached permissions aggressively. Maintainers should note that these cache and expiry values were chosen deliberately after testing. The agreed constants are listed below.

tuning table, kawep-tawif:
CAPS = {
    "olidor": 80,
    "belion": 7,
    "quenys": 225,
    "druox": 839,
    "fraath": 482,
}

# InkLedger Environments

InkLedger, our PDF invoice renderer, runs in three environments: dev, staging, and production. Each environment has its own font cache, template bucket, and render queue. New team members should verify staging parity before promoting any template change. Please read each setting carefully before editing anything. The staging environment currently uses the following configuration values.

deployment values, yadup-tajof:
oliath:
  log_level: debug
  metrics_host: metrics.oliath.zemvarlabs.internal
  pool_size: 4

## Configuration

The Tarnwell component library is versioned with lockstep releases: every package bumps together, and the registry rejects mismatched publishes. On-call engineers resolving a broken publish should pin the failing package to the last green version, then republish. Publishing requires an env file containing the registry publish credential on the next line.

secret setting of tajof-bahif: COURIER_KEY3=65d